Voice Actor / Voice-Over Artist — In-Studio Recording (In-Person)

About The Job

Alignerr works with leading AI research teams to improve how AI systems understand natural human speech and conversation. We’re hiring professional voice actors and voice-over artists for paid in-person studio recording sessions in their local region. This project is AI-related but does not involve voice cloning.

Position Type: Contract

Compensation: Competitive region-specific

Session Length: 4 hours (total of 2-3 four-hour sessions)

Location: In-person professional recording studio (assigned locally)

Role Responsibilities:

  • Record natural Scottish conversational speech in a studio environment
  • Participate in: Single-speaker sessions; Dual-speaker conversations (dialogue-based)
  • Follow light direction to vary tone pacing and delivery
  • Perform realistic dialogue that sounds unscripted and human
  • Travel to a local studio for the session in Scotland (no remote recording)

Language & Accent Requirements:

  • Fluent English (working level for communication)
  • Native or near-native Scottish accent matching the market you apply for
  • Must currently be based in the region of the accent you’re applying for

Qualifications Required:

  • Voice acting or voice-over experience
  • Comfortable recording natural conversations and dialogue
  • Able to attend in-person studio sessions
  • Professional, reliable and receptive to direction

Nice to Have:

  • Acting or performance background
  • Broadcast podcast or prior studio recording experience

Application Process (Simple & Quick):

  • Only Name, Email And Experience Level Required.
  • Optional: link to website portfolio or upload prior voice samples
  • Submit your application
  • We’ll email you a short sample script to record as an audition
  • Recorded remotely (phone or home setup)
  • Selected Candidates Will Be Contacted With Studio location details
  • Session scheduling
  • Recording format (solo or dual conversation) for Scottish English
